题解 | [NOIP2013]记数问题
[NOIP2013]记数问题
https://www.nowcoder.com/practice/28b2d9f2bf2c48de94a1297ed90e1732
#include <stdio.h> //标准输入输出函数头文件
int main()
{
int n,x; //定义整型变量,保存用户输入的信息
int sum=0; //定义整型变量,计入目标数字出现的次数
//输入
scanf("%d %d",&n,&x);
for(int i=1;i<=n;i++)
{
int m=i;
//这里循环条件不能直接使用i,会打乱for循环
while(m)
{
int a=m%10;
m=m/10;
if(a==x)
{
sum++;
}
}
}
//输出
printf("%d",sum);
return 0;
}

